Requirements for Storage Tank Tester Certification

Comm 5.88 Tank system tightness testers

(1) General. (1) GENERAL. (a) No person may conduct the tightness testing specified in ch. Comm 10 for a tank system unless the person holds a certification issued by the department as a certified tank system tightness tester.
(b) Tank system tightness testing shall be performed by a per-son with no personal or monetary interest in the facility and whose employer has no personal or monetary interest in the facility.

(2) Application for certification. A person applying for a tank system tightness tester certification shall submit all of the following:
(a) An application in accordance with s. Comm 5.01.
(b) An application fee and credential fee in accordance with s. Comm 5.02, Table 5.02.

(3) Qualifications for certification. . (a) A person applying for a tank system tightness tester certification shall have completed training in 1 or more tightness test methods that have been approved under ch. Comm 10, within the 2 years immediately preceding the application.

(4) Responsibilities. A person who conducts tightness tests for tank systems as a certified tank system tightness tester shall:
(a) Conduct tightness tests in accordance with the material approval under s. Comm 10.125 and any additional manufacturer's instructions; and
(b) Employ only those test methodologies for which training has been obtained.

(5) Renewal. (a) A person may renew his or her certification as a tank system tightness tester.
(b) A tank system tightness tester certification shall be renewed in accordance with s. Comm 5.07.
